Hawaiian Venison

This is a quick and easy meal that you can have on the dinner table in no time. Try serving this over chinese noodles or white rice with a side of broccoli or carrots to round out the meal.

1 pound boneless venison round steak, cut into 1 inch cubes
1/4 cup flour
2 tablespoons margarine or butter
1/2 cup boiling water
1 teaspoon salt
2 or 3 green peppers,cleaned and cut into chunks
1/2 cup pineapple chunks (drain and reserve juice)

For the Sauce
2 1/2 tablespoons cornstarch
1/2 cup pineapple juice (add water to equal 1/2 cup if needed)
1/4 cup vinegar
1/4 cup sugar
1 1/2 tablespoons soy sauce

Directions:
Dredge venison in flour. In a large pan, melt butter. Brown the venison cubes on all
sides. Add the water and salt. Simmer gently until meat is tender, about 10 minutes; drain.
Add the green pepper chunks and pineapple chunks to browned meat.

To make the sauce:
Combine the cornstarch, pineapple juice, vinegar, sugar and soy sauce and cook, stirring constantly until sauce is thickened.  Pour sauce over meat mixture and simmer an additional 5 minutes.

Makes about 3 to 4 servings.
